Is the SSID name have to be the same for each band ...one for 2.4ghz and one for 5ghz?

no, you can make them different names. For example, my 2.4 SSID is Langtry and the 5 Ghz SSID is Langtry1.

If both devices are dual band, then it will take care itself how to use the available bandwidth, as long as settings (including SSIDs) on the other computer are set same as the router with 20/40 MHz (bands) both switched on.

But the 5 GHz should give you enough bandwidth, assuming that you are using the right settings, as mentioned in one of the threads in this forum regarding 300 Mbps set-up.
